WebUreteral Stents. Ureteral stents hold open the ureters, tubes that allow urine to flow from the kidneys into the bladder. People may need them due to ureteral obstructions from kidney stones, ureteral stones, narrowed ureters or tumors. Most stents are temporary, but some people with chronic problems need ureteral stents for a longer time. WebKUB (kidney, ureter, bladder) X-ray. This imaging test provides a view of your kidneys, ureters, and bladder. Some stones are dense enough to show up on X-rays, and some stones can't be seen. An IVP (intravenous pyelogram) X-ray uses dye to locate your stone. It also shows whether there is a blockage in that kidney. This test may not be used if ...

WebAug 4, 2024 · As calcium stones are the most common form of kidney stones, majority of patients can rest assured that their stone is likely to turn up on their X-ray. Cystine and struvite stones can have variable visibility on X-rays, while pure uric acid and indanivir stones are radiolucent1, which means that they cannot be detected on X-rays at all! WebESWL is well suited to patients with small kidney stones (generally < 1cm) that can be easily seen by x-ray. Certain stones within the upper portion of the ureter may be treated with ESWL as well. Those that are further down the ureter are often approached by ureteroscopically.
